It’s a celebrated part of Omega lore that the brand’s Speedmaster Professional Chronograph was the first watch to make a lunar landing. But the universal love for vintage Omega watches isn't confined to astronomers, and there’s more to the company’s heritage than the story of the Moonwatch.

The house’s origins date to 1848, when Swiss watchmaker Louis Brandt first set up shop. His sons Louis-Paul and César took over after his death, and in 1894, the pair developed an intriguing new movement.

Not only was it highly accurate, but every part was replaceable, making it easy for any professional to service. The Brandts called their movement the Omega, and as its popularity spread, they changed their company’s name to that of its flagship product.

In 1917, the British Royal Flying Corps designated Omega as an official supplier, and during World War II it became the principal watch supplier for the British forces and their allies. These commissions further strengthened Omega’s commitment to ensuring its products’ reliability under extreme conditions. In 1948, it launched the versatile Seamaster. Developed as a dive watch, the Seamaster proved its durability at high altitudes and freezing temperatures, as well. (Here is the 1stDibs guide to spotting a fake Omega Seamaster.

Thanks in part to its rugged reputation and Omega’s links to the British military, it became James Bond’s watch of choice in 1995, appearing in GoldenEye and every succeeding Bond movie; it returned in 2021’s No Time to Die. Nevertheless, the most famous Omega by far is the Speedmaster, introduced in 1957. The first chronograph to display its tachymeter scale on the bezel instead of the dial for easier readability, it was quickly adopted by engineers and scientists. 

Worn by Buzz Aldrin during the 1969 Apollo 11 lunar mission, it’s the only watch certified by NASA for extravehicular activity (space walks) — and, as far as we know, the only one approved by the Russian space agency, too.

Up for sale is this beautiful Swiss Made 18k White Gold and Diamond Ladies' cocktail watch with reference number 7256, made by Omega and dating back to 1969 based on its serial number. The watch case measures approximately 16.5mm in diameter, is crafted from solid 18k white gold, and seamlessly flows over into the white gold mesh bracelet. The factory set diamond bezel contains 20 high quality brilliant cut diamonds totalling approximately 0.4ct. The dial is kept to its bare minimum: simplistic hour markers combined with a vertically brushed silver tone dial and baton shaped hands create a minimalist watch face. Behind the solid gold case back we find the beating heart of this watch: a mechanical hand-winding Omega movement with caliber reference 650. Thanks to the incorporation of this movement, the watch case can be kept as thin as 6mm. For such a sleek and refined watch, its total weight still adds up to about 36.5 grams. The watch is sold as pre-owned and vintage, however it still is in good condition considering its age. You will find wear marks on the case and bracelet, but no coarse damage. The case has been cleaned thoroughly, but was left unpolished to maintain its original edges and curves. The sapphire crystal looks unscathed to the naked eye. The crown is original and signed with the Omega logo. The movement was freshly serviced, and is working perfectly. A stunning Art Deco 0.78 carat ruby and 0.20 carat diamond, 18 karat yellow gold and 18 karat white gold set Omega watch; part of our diverse vintage jewelry collections. This stunning, fine and impressive vintage ladies Omega gold watch has been crafted in 18 k yellow gold with an 18k white gold setting. The watch has a rectangular dial with Roman numerals at twelve, three, six and nine, in addition to simple applied bead hour markers. The face clearly displays the maker's mark 'OMEGA' and is fitted with pencil hands. This manual wind watch is fitted with a plain crown/winder, placed discreetly within the watch frame. The rectangular frame is fitted with a lobed row design hinged push fit cover, embellished with ten 18k white gold pavé set eight-cut diamonds to the center row. Sixteen square cut rubies are displayed to the outer rows within 18k yellow gold channel settings. The bracelet of this Art Deco watch consists of seven larger plain and unembellished lobed links, which articulate via a single lobed link to the outer borders of the bracelet. The watch secures with a longer clip clasp style fastening in the same design as the bracelet links, and benefits from the additional security of a fine link safety chain. The watch is hallmarked to the reverse of the caseback with the gold guarantee marks '18k' and '750'.     Yes, the Omega Railmaster was discontinued in 1973. The Omega Railmaster was designed to assist railroad workers by featuring a Faraday Cage as its inner case and a thicker dial that would prevent the disruption caused by magnetic fields.     The Omega Constellation is called that because it features eight stars on its face. Omega introduced the timepiece in 1952 and included the stars as a nod to the eight precision records it set when tested by third-party experts. Find a collection of Omega Constellation watches on 1stDibs.
